A practical timeline for shade structure setup in PhoenixTimelines differ by task size, jurisdiction, and season. The City of Phoenix, surrounding towns, school districts, tribal lands, and unincorporated Maricopa County each have their own procedures. Fabrication capacity and monsoon season also move schedules. The following breakdown reflects common ranges I see for shade structure setup Phoenix.
Discovery and idea: 1 to 3 weeks. A site walk, utility locates demand, early measurements, and fast sketches or renderings. If your group needs numerous stakeholder evaluations, add time. Engineering and stamped illustrations: 2 to 6 weeks. Sooner for repeat models like basic industrial hip shade structures, longer for custom-made shade structures Phoenix, big span shade structures, or hypar shade structures with distinct geometry. Sealed calcs feature engineered shade structures Arizona. Permitting and approvals: 3 to 12 weeks. Simple over‑the‑counter approvals are rare. Strategy evaluates typically cycle a minimum of once. Schools and community shade structures Arizona can require board or procurement steps that add weeks. Fabrication and ending up: 4 to 10 weeks for steel frames and posts, plus 1 to 3 weeks to pattern and stitch the material. Powder finishing queues vary, especially from March through June. Installation and evaluations: 2 to 10 working days on site for a single structure. Include time for multi bay parking area or large playground shade structures Arizona. Concrete footings need treatment time before fabric or canopies are tensioned.A few schedule truths in Phoenix: summer heat slows field work after lunch, so teams often start at dawn. Monsoon activity spikes from mid‑June through September, which can pause crane days or fabric tensioning when winds kick up. If your deadline is connected to the academic year or peak pool season, lock fabrication slots early. The busiest line runs late spring as everyone races to shade before triple digits hit.
Permitting without the whiplashShade structures sit at the crossway of building and zoning codes. Some little umbrellas or wood cabanas fall under different thresholds, but a lot of long-term business setups require a structure permit in Phoenix or the relevant Arizona jurisdiction. Requirements change, so treat these as common patterns rather than absolutes, and confirm with the authority having jurisdiction.
Expect to send a website strategy with areas, clearances, and obstacles; structure illustrations and structural details; engineering calculations sealed by an Arizona registrant; and product data for the material or roofing. Wind governs style in the Valley more than snow. Engineering normally references present International Building regulations adoption with regional changes, utilizing local wind speed maps for ultimate wind loads. If you are a school or municipal owner, procurement guidelines and public works requirements might add submittals for coverings, fasteners, and playground compliance along with the building permit.
When we assist a customer as the shade structure professional Phoenix, our permit packet typically includes a compact set of essentials that answers the reviewer's most likely concerns up front.
Vicinity and site strategies with dimensions, energies, and setbacks. Include accessible paths and any effect on parking counts if you are adding parking lot shade structures Phoenix. Structural sheets: post sizes, base plates or embeds, footing dimensions, connection details, anchor specs, and any cantilever arm drawings. Structural computations sealed by an Arizona professional engineer for the exact configuration, consisting of wind load cases for sails, hip roofing systems, or cantilevers. Fabric or roof specifications: flame spread or FR ratings, UV performance, guarantee terms, and manufacturer data for tensioned fabric shade sails or steel roof panels. Owner approvals and unique products: HOA letters if relevant, school district sign‑offs, or planning clearance if your site has design review.Some reviewers will request information like soil bearing assumptions or a geotechnical letter, particularly for big or heavy installations like industrial steel ramadas. Others will focus on fire ratings for fabric if the structure connects to a structure, which edges some projects towards business awning shade structures or freestanding options with clear separation.
If you require electrical for lighting or fans under a business ramada, you will likely add an electrical permit and trenching plan. Health departments in some cases examine outdoor dining shade structures Phoenix or dining establishment outdoor patio shade structures Phoenix if the work impacts occupancy or egress. Early coordination avoids surprise loops back to design.

Budget varies you can actually prepare aroundEvery site is various, and steel costs move, however patterns emerge. For planning, I typically recommend the following varieties for industrial shade structures Arizona, presuming prevailing wage is not needed and gain access to is reasonable.
Small to midsize sails. A single 3 point shade sail or 4 point tensioned fabric sail with 2 to 4 posts frequently lands in between about 8,000 and 25,000 dollars set up, depending upon size, height, and soil conditions. Multi sail shade structures scale up with post count and rigging complexity.
Standard hip structures. A 20 by 20 foot or 30 by 30 foot industrial hip shade structure with crafted posts and knitted HDPE fabric often falls in between 25,000 and 60,000 dollars. Bigger play area or swimming pool deck shade structures can vary from 60,000 to 150,000 dollars as bays multiply.
Cantilever and parking bays. Single row car park cantilever shade structures Phoenix typically rate in between 18,000 and 35,000 dollars per bay, with double rows and long terms including economy of scale. Elements consist of footing depth in hardpan or caliche and whether asphalt cutting and replacement is needed.
Large periods and courts. Covering a basketball or pickleball court can vary 150,000 to 500,000 dollars depending upon clear height, span, and wind exposure. MAX hip shade structures or custom built shade structures with long trusses live at the higher end.
Cabanas and umbrellas. Business cabana shade structures and commercial outdoor umbrellas can differ commonly based on finishes and branding, from several thousand dollars per unit for resilient umbrellas to 10s of thousands for custom industrial cabanas with integrated power and millwork.
These figures presume engineered shade structures Phoenix with appropriate structures, powder coat, and professional installation. They do not include permitting charges, utility movings, or major sitework. When you obtain quotes, ask that professionals divided pricing into style, fabrication, and installation. It keeps modification orders honest.
Fabric, finishings, and hardware that survive the ValleyA Phoenix installation punishes weak products. Knitted HDPE fabrics developed for tensioned fabric shade cruises usually provide 85 to 95 percent shade and breathe well. They shed heat much better than coated materials, which matters over play spaces and patios. For fire efficiency or branding, shade sail replacement Phoenix PVC‑coated polyester or PTFE membranes may be justified. Over time, HDPE can last 10 to 15 years in our climate when properly tensioned, while premium covered fabrics can extend to 15 to twenty years. Manufacturer guarantees differ, frequently ten years on fabric and shorter on thread and hardware.
For posts and frames, hot‑dip galvanized steel with powder coat is a capable one‑two punch. Sandblasting before powder coat assists adhesion, and the color option affects heat load. Dark charcoal looks sharp however runs hotter and can chalk sooner. Medium earth tones and light grays balance aesthetics and longevity. Stainless steel hardware for sails and rigging resists deterioration from sprinklers and swimming pool environments. Nylon or UHMW pads at cable television contact points stop squeaks and abrasion on hypar shade structures.
Tension is not one and done. A reliable customized shade structure professional will return for a tension check after the first heat cycle. As the material accustoms, minor retensioning avoids flap and extends life. Construct that follow‑up into your scope and calendar.
The set up day information that matterSuccessful installations begin before crews roll. Call Arizona 811 for utility finds and schedule potholing in busy areas. In older infill communities, prepare for unknowns underground. A surprise watering main under a post place is a typical hold-up. Parking lot work benefits from phased closures to keep renters happy. Near schools, coordinate fencing and work hours around student movement.
Footings in Phoenix frequently come across caliche or hardpan. That is not an issue, however it changes the tooling and sometimes the depth. I have viewed drill teams burn an hour swapping teeth and down pressure on a single pier. Spending plan time, not just cash, for those realities. Concrete needs enough treat strength before you tension a big sail or hang a long cantilever arm. We frequently put early in the week, strip forms and set base plates by midweek, then rig material after the weekend. Complete strength takes 28 days, but you do not need to wait that long for every step.
Wind is the unnoticeable partner on site. Teams keep an eye on gusts and will postpone a lift if conditions are not safe. It is much better to lose a day than to lose control of a sail panel. Throughout monsoon season, we often stress at dawn when wind is calm, then stop briefly throughout afternoon spikes.

The truth of maintenance, repair, and replacementShade is not set and forget. Fabric softens somewhat with heat cycles. Bolts can loosen. Landscaping can grow into sails. A light annual upkeep program pays for itself by preventing avoidable damage.
Shade sail replacement Phoenix, shade canopy replacement Phoenix, and fabric canopy replacement Phoenix prevail at the 10 to 15‑year mark for knitted HDPE, quicker if tension was bad or trees rubbed. Steel frames typically last longer than numerous fabrics, especially if powder coat is kept. Little chips need to be touched up before they spread out. In hospitality, cabana canopy replacement Phoenix and umbrella canopy replacement Phoenix often take place more frequently due to branding or heavy use.
If a storm thumps a sail or an automobile clips a cantilever column, prompt shade structure repair Phoenix matters. A wrinkled sail captures wind and worries attachment points. A bent arm compromises pack courses. Trustworthy suppliers stock typical hardware and keep patterns for quick replacement. Tips for creating shade that in fact shades in PhoenixAvoid chasing pure square footage. Focus on protection where individuals gather throughout the hours your area is busiest. A restaurant might require deeper west shade in summer season for the late afternoon sun, while a school lunch yard wants coverage at high noon. Angled or nested 4 point shade sails can target low sun from the west. Hypar shade sails create peaks that shed heat and rain while pushing shade where it is most useful.
Think about wind and dust. Haboobs are part of life here. Tensioned fabric shade structures handle gusts well when crafted and tensioned effectively, but panel size and geometry matter. Numerous smaller sized sails can minimize loads compared to one enormous panel. Rigging points and hardware ought to be accessible for seasonal checks. In dusty corridors, select materials with tighter weaves that clean up with a tube, and set expectations for regular rinsing.
Plan for people and operations. Columns can function as subtle wayfinding or anchors for low lighting. Cantilever shade canopy Arizona along walkways frees clear courses. Over bleachers, consider sightlines and audio reflections. Over parking area, confirm high car clearances and offer little bollards at susceptible posts. Desert grade ramadas with metal roofings can drum in rain. If that bothers your use, add sound‑dampening underlayment.
Finally, coordinate with irrigation. Overwatering near footings accelerates rust and produces hard water spots on material. Adjust spray patterns and install drip where possible. It is a little adjustment with big dividends.
Edge cases and lessons learnedTight downtown sites require creative phasing. We as soon as installed industrial awning shade structures along a hectic retail facade where delivery van might not be blocked. The answer was night work for anchors and weekend crane gain access to for frame set, coordinated with structure security. In a school, we discovered shallow energies everywhere. The solution was to shift from ingrained posts to base plates with spread footings and epoxied anchors, collaborated with the district's structural reviewer.
On a large sports court, the owner wanted absolute column‑free area and very little visual weight. Large span shade structures worked, however the cost skyrocketed. A much better compromise used two MAX hip shade structures with a central seam and shared columns pulled to the edges. The spending plan boiled down, and upkeep simplified because replacement fabric could be managed without complete closures.
We likewise see owners ignore the power of color. A deep blue sail looks wonderful at setup however can read heavy and hotter above play surface areas. Lighter desert tones keep spaces cooler and show less dust. For branding, we typically utilize one accent sail and keep the rest neutral.
